We (11 of us) will be doing a Pacific Northwest cruise the end of Sept. At the end our ship will arrive back to Pier 91 in Seattle at 6am. Is it possible to make a flight for 11:10am? We will have a shuttle reserved.

 

I am really hoping because if not the next flight will have a stop or we will have to take a red eye home to Boston - which I really do not want to do.

 

Anyone think this is doable?

It is doable if everything goes right . If Mon to Fri you'll be tight because of traffic to SeaTac. You'll have to get everyone off the ship as soon as self disembarkation starts . Pre arranging to van for all would be the best option for transportation.
